To fulfill its multiple goals, stated in the introduction page of this website, the Board is composed of key positions and committees with respective objectives and functions:

President

Among the President's most important functions are his/her duties to coordinate/monitor the activities and responsibilities of each Board Member and Committee, chair meetings, sit on the CCFA Board as the representative of the Montreal CFA Society, present speakers at conferences and trouble-shoot.

Vice President

The Vice President's duties are to support the President in all his/her duties and take over should the President be unable to continue his/her role.

Treasurer

The Treasurer's function is to solicit proposals to derive a master budget, monitor financial controls, maintain financial records, monitor bank accounts & statements, review investment objectives & monitor investments, review tax reporting and prepare year-end statements.

Corporate Secretary

The Corporate Secretary's duties include taking minutes the Board as well as maintaining all relevant files useful to the Montreal CFA Society.

Program Committee

Its role is to create an annual activity program of conferences and events and organizing these activities.

Membership Committee

Its role is to administer all details pertaining to membership issues: lists, inquiries, transfers, membership applications…

Communications Committee

Its functions include the publishing of a Newletter and the management of the Montreal CFA Society's communications in general.

University Relations Committee

Its role is to establish and maintain contacts with Finance Concentration professors in Quebec universities and to provide opportunities for students to meet with investment professionals.

Education Committee

This Committee's role is to assist CFA Charterholders in their continuing education endeavours as well as CFA candidates in their goal of becoming Charterholders by offering educational services such as seminars, lectures or other useful tools.

Executive Administrator

His/her role is to assist and support Board Members/Committees as well beeing the first contact for members, candidates and public in general. The creation and maintenance/enhancement of the Montreal CFA Society's internet web site.
